How We Met

New Years Eve 2018

It was like any other new years eve, where as one does Alexandra and Harry both found themselves at a party. Alexandra had received an invitation from her co-worker and had debated heavily whether she should go but decided last minute that she would. Harry on the other hand, had nothing better to do and showed up without hesitation. Little did either know that what was seemingly an innocuous decision would change their lives forever. At this party, Harry and Alexandra met for the first time, starting with a harmless handshake, progressed to a game of beer pong and then to a few side-conversations. The attraction was immediate for both parties and they continued to find themselves gravitate towards each other. It culminated in one moment, where as is customary at the strike of mid-night, the plenary of couples around Alexandra and Harry began to lock lips. As two of the only single attendees, they both looked around at the romance in the air, proceeded to lock eyes and let out a synchronized laugh. When the party started to wane, neither Alexandra or Harry wanted this magical night to be over. They mutually agreed to find another source of libations and made their way into the rainy streets of New York. Little did they know that it was now close to 3am and despite the reputation, the city does occasionally sleep. They walked around in vain, failure after failure but neither felt dejected. Quite the opposite. Knowing the end was near Alexandra quickly formulated a plan. Having shared some of her musical tastes with Harry earlier in the evening she offered to send him one of her playlists. Harry happily agreed, contact information exchanged. As Harry waited with Alexandra for her Uber, he too had to strategize. As the minutes begin to pass, he had to quickly decide how to end the night. Unfortunately his courage failed him. The best he could muster was a quick hug and a little peck on the cheek. The night had ended and both parties made their way home.

How We Fell In Love

New Years Eve 2018 - September 2020

After that fateful night on New Years eve, Alexandra and Harry quickly grew closer. The courtship started with a casual dinner. It then progressed to a weekend trip together, where despite Harry’s erratic driving and Alexandra’s poor choice of winter footwear, they grew even closer. One might even say, they began falling in love. Then came the big test. You see, Alexandra has a 7-year old son named Orson. And despite having seen Orson numerous times digitally, Harry was worried. What if Orson didn’t like him? What if they didn’t get along? The moment of truth quickly came, where on an all important night in February, they finally met. And to Harry’s delight, Orson was as pleasant as can be. First test passed. Things then only accelerate from there. Alexandra began meeting Harry’s friends, Harry began meeting Alexandra’s. Then it was the parents, then the extended family. All parties came away happy. Second test passed. Fast forward one year, passing over numerous nights out, countless nights in and plenty of memorable trips, Harry and Alexandra decided to move in together. Their story had progressed to a point where they felt comfortable, perhaps even ecstatic at the prospect of spending more time together. And so in March of 2020, as the world started coming to grips with its new reality, Harry and Alexandra took a next step in theirs. Then came the final test. As the world crumbled around them, they spent each hour of every day together in a perfectly design (albeit small) one bedroom apartment. Yet they thrived in the midst of an “unprecedented” situation. Final test passed.

The Proposal

It was 5 months into their co-habitation that Harry knew. He knew that there is no one else in the world like Alexandra. That there is no other person in the world that he would prefer to come home to each night, to make funny jokes about their now mutual son Orson, to spend evenings with laying on the couch, to visit the park on weekends with a bottle full of boxed wine. It felt right, it felt like he had found his home. And so, on a night in September of 2020, in possibly the least romantic way possible, Harry proposed to Alexandra on the couch of their shared home. She said yes. And now here we all are, about to celebrate their union. The most perfect union, in the craziest of times.
